Harold RENNIE Obituary

RENNIE, Harold Stewart Passed away peacefully at the Palms Hospital, Pukekohe on Wednesday 29th July 2015 in his 98th year. Dearly loved husband of the late Norma and also the late Sylvia, loved father of Alison and Jack, Gordon and Alison, Heather and Carroll, Jenny and Scott, and a very special Poppa of his grandchildren Harley, Bevan, Grant, Rebecca, Sarah, Michelle, David, Simon and great grandchildren Caleb, Maddison, Ella, Jamie, Corey, George, Kate and Sophie. In memory of Stewart, donations to the National Heart Foundation, PO Box 17160, Auckland, would be appreciated and may be left at the service. A celebration of Stewart's life will be held in the Chapel of Love and Remembrance, McKenzie Rd, Mangere on Tuesday 4th August at 11.00 am followed by cremation.



Published by The New Zealand Herald from Jul. 31 to Aug. 1, 2015.
